Transaction 8fa425571077a95d29bb3ebe0f4af1ffb3cb49a77ea584416db65137f7874a02

1 Input
1 Outputs
  • 8fa425571077a95d29bb3ebe0f4af1ffb3cb49a77ea584416db65137f7874a02:0
  • value  1244593
    address  3LfWhBNfMrXjHJ4FJYGK5vXgg3znhjArtW